Transaction 2835f655392da886c331efae93d7497341d94bf4a3ffa05d79084714de7d577b
1 Input
2 Outputs
- 2835f655392da886c331efae93d7497341d94bf4a3ffa05d79084714de7d577b:0
- 2835f655392da886c331efae93d7497341d94bf4a3ffa05d79084714de7d577b:1
value 11050408
address 3LHHxNzRuvrZrwAH4oURTSb5pBHTWCyNzT
value 65763
address 17kb7c9ndg7ioSuzMWEHWECdEVUegNkcGc